2. Setup and Connection

Follow these steps to set up and connect your QUMOX Remote Controller to your Wii or Wii U console:

  1. Insert Batteries: Open the battery compartment on the back of the remote controller and insert two (2) AA batteries (not included), ensuring correct polarity.
  2. Initial Sync: Press the red 'SYNC' button located inside the battery compartment of the Wii remote controller. Simultaneously, press the 'SYNC' button on your Wii or Wii U console. The indicator lights on the remote will flash and then illuminate steadily when connected.
  3. Troubleshooting Connection: If the connection fails, press and hold the 'SYNC' button on the console for 15 seconds to clear all previously connected controllers. Then, repeat step 2 by pressing the 'SYNC' button on both the Wii remote controller and the console separately.

3. Operating Instructions

The QUMOX Remote Controller and Nunchuck Joystick provide intuitive controls for your gaming experience. Familiarize yourself with the button layout and functions:

  • Remote Controller Buttons:
    • POWER Button: Turns the remote on/off.
    • Cross Key (D-Pad): Used for directional input.
    • A Button: Primary action button, typically used for selection or confirmation.
    • B Button (at the back): Trigger button, often used for grabbing or firing.
    • Reduce Key (-): Decreases values or navigates backward.
    • Add Key (+): Increases values or navigates forward.
    • HOME Button: Accesses the Wii/Wii U Home Menu.
    • 1 Key & 2 Key: Auxiliary action buttons.
    • Speaker: Provides in-game audio feedback.
    • Four Indicator Lights: Show player number and connection status.
  • Nunchuck Joystick Buttons:
    • Control Stick: Analog joystick for movement and camera control.
    • C Button: Auxiliary action button.
    • Z Button: Auxiliary action button, often used as a trigger.

The remote controller utilizes motion sensing technology, allowing for interactive gameplay based on your physical movements. The Nunchuck connects to the remote via its cable and expansion port, providing additional analog control and buttons for a more comprehensive gaming experience.

4. Maintenance

Proper maintenance ensures the longevity and optimal performance of your QUMOX Remote Controller and Nunchuck Joystick.

  • Cleaning: Use a soft, dry cloth to wipe down the controllers. For stubborn dirt, slightly dampen the cloth with water.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
  • Battery Care: Remove batteries if the controllers will not be used for an extended period to prevent leakage. Replace batteries promptly when performance degrades.
  • Protection: Always use the provided silicone case to protect the remote from dust, scratches, and minor drops. The hand strap should be used to prevent accidental drops during active gameplay.
  • Storage: Store the controllers in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.

5.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your QUMOX Remote Controller and Nunchuck Joystick, refer to the following troubleshooting tips:

  • Controller Not Connecting:
    • Ensure fresh AA batteries are correctly inserted into the remote controller.
    • Re-attempt the sync process as described in Section 2. If necessary, clear all connected controllers from the console by holding its 'SYNC' button for 15 seconds before re-syncing.
    • Ensure the remote is within range of the console and there are no obstructions.
  • Buttons Unresponsive or Lagging:
    • Check battery levels and replace if low.
    • Ensure the remote is clean and free from debris that might obstruct button presses.
    • If using the Nunchuck, ensure it is securely plugged into the remote's expansion port.
  • Vibration or Speaker Not Working:
    • Verify that these features are enabled in the game or console settings.
    • Check battery levels.
  • Motion Control Issues:
    • Recalibrate the remote if the game offers a calibration option.
    • Ensure you are playing in an area with sufficient space and no strong electromagnetic interference.
